
The BMS 8th Grade Volleyball Team battled hard all night vs. Jennings County in a tough road match-up. The team showed great resilience and hustle throughout each of the 3 sets. After dropping the first set 20-25, the Lady Dogs bounced back to take set 2 25-19. The final set was back and forth with the team falling just short by the score of 12-15.
Miki Gutzwiller earned a team-high 9 points including 3 aces, while Breauna Broshears scored 7 points including 3 aces while going a perfect 12 for 12 from the service line. Amelia Vierling contributed 6 points, 3 of those were aces.
Lydia Niese was 14 for 17 at the net with 7 kills, while Maci Smith, Kenzi Lacey, and Breauna Broshears each earned 2 kills in the front line.
The teams will play their final regular season home game on Thursday vs. Connersville.
